Introduction

Algebraic Topology (AT) utilizes algebraic approaches to solving topological problems, such as the classification of surfaces, proving duality theorems for manifolds and approximation theorems for topological spaces. A central problem in algebraic topology is to find algebraic invariants of topological spaces, which is usually carried out by means of homotopy, homology and cohomology groups. There are close connections between algebraic topology and Algebraic Geometry (AG). On the other hand, there are also close ties between algebraic geometry and number theory.

Quantum Algebraic Topology (QAT)

(a). Quantum Algebraic Topology (QAT) is described as the mathematical and physical study of general theories of quantum algebraic structures from the standpoint of Algebraic Topology, Category Theory and their non-Abelian extensions in Higher Dimensional Algebra and Supercategories
